What the buyer wants

The West Yorkshire Fire and Rescue Service (WYFRS) is inviting expressions of interest for an upcoming tender for the provision of Mobile Data Terminal (MDT) Hardware, and associated additional services.

As the fourth-largest Fire and Rescue Service in the UK, WYFRS serves over 2.2 million people across 800 square miles, providing emergency coverage 24 hours a day, every day of the year. WYFRS employees approx. 1500 staff.

Overview –

WYFRS currently utilise the Panasonic FZ-A3 tablet and corresponding Havis dock onboard all frontline appliances. In total there are around 60 operational MDT’s fitted to pumps, specials and command vehicles. WYFRS possess around 90 devices in total including those used for spares, testing, and command and control purposes.

The MDT’s mounted within vehicles are docked via a compatible FZ-A3 specific Havis dock providing power and antenna connection for Wi-Fi/4G/GPS, maintaining the antenna connections would be beneficial but is not crucial to operation of the tablets, the supply of power is mandatory for the purposes of charging the tablet while onboard the vehicle.

The FZ-A3 is compatible with pass through antenna connections (via the Havis dock), which are provided by the roof mounted Sure Sandcastle antenna fitted to all operational vehicles. Power is supplied to the dock by a hardwired Lind adapter (supplied at 24VDC input) at the Panasonic defined output voltage (15VDC) and is believed to be incompatible with other manufacturers equipment.

Both the dock and hardwired vehicle power supply will be in scope for replacement along with the MDT tablet. The Sure antenna is not in scope for replacement, nor is the mounting bracket or Ram mount.

WYFRS are aiming to procure approx. 100 tablet devices and 75 vehicle kits (dock + vehicle power supply).

The tablets must use Android OS with a minimum OS requirement of Android 15.

The dock will provide charging power for the tablets and be compatible with the vehicle power supplies.
